When writing a request letter for a security deposit refund from school, it's essential to be clear and polite. Include personal details like your name, class, and roll number. Specify the amount of security deposit paid and the date of completion of schooling. Request the refund in a respectful manner, acknowledging the school's norms. Express gratitude for their cooperation.

FAQs
- How should I address the recipient of the letter?
- Begin your letter with "Dear Sir/Madam" followed by a polite greeting such as "Respected Sir/Madam" or "Most humbly."
- What details should I include in the letter?
- Provide your name, class, roll number, the amount of security deposit paid, and the date of completion of schooling. Clearly state your request for a refund.
- Is it necessary to mention the reason for the refund?
- While it's not mandatory, mentioning the completion of schooling and eligibility for the refund helps provide context and clarity to your request.
- How should I express gratitude in the letter?
- You can express gratitude by using phrases like "I shall be highly obliged for your kind support" or "Thank you for your cooperation."
- What should I do if there is no response to my request letter?
- If there is no response to your request letter within a reasonable time frame, consider following up with the school administration via email or phone call to inquire about the status of your refund.
